The map above shows China and Japan side by side at exactly the same scale, using equal-area projections, so their true relative sizes are preserved.

China vs Japan Geography

Land area: China has a land area of 3,600,947 square miles (9,326,410 km²), while Japan has 140,752 square miles (364,546 km²). China's land area is 25.6 times larger than Japan's.

Total area: China: 3,705,407 square miles (9,596,960 km²) vs Japan: 145,937 square miles (377,975 km²), including inland and coastal water. China's total area is 25.4 times larger than Japan's.

Length: China is 2,551 miles (4,105 km) long from north to south; Japan is 1,557 miles (2,505 km). China's north-south length is 1.6 times (64%) longer than Japan's.

Width: China spans 3,040 miles (4,892 km) east to west; Japan spans 1,568 miles (2,524 km). China's east-west width is 1.9 times (94%) wider than Japan's.

Highest point: China's highest point is Mount Everest at 29,032 feet (8,849 m); Japan's is Mount Fuji at 12,388 feet (3,776 m). Mount Everest is 16,644 feet higher than Mount Fuji.

Lowest point: China's lowest point is Turpan Depression at -505 feet; Japan's is Hachirogata at -13 feet. China's lowest point is 492 feet lower.

China vs Japan Population and History

Population: China has a population of 1,404,890,000 (2025), while Japan has 122,680,000 (2026). China's population is 11.5 times larger than Japan's.

Population density: China: 390.1 people per square mile vs Japan: 871.6. Japan's population density is 2.2 times (123%) higher than China's.

Biggest city: China's biggest city is Shanghai with 24,870,895 people; Japan's is Tokyo with 13,515,271. Shanghai's population is 1.8 times (84%) larger than Tokyo's.

Largest metro area: China's largest metropolitan area is Shanghai (29,558,908 people) vs Japan's Tokyo (33,412,512). Tokyo's population is 1.1 times (13%) larger than Shanghai's.

History: China: The People's Republic of China was founded on October 1, 1949. Japan: An independent state for over two millennia; the current constitution dates from 1947. In its current form, Japan is the older of the two by 1,289 years.

China vs Japan Economy

GDP: China's GDP is $19,498.0 billion (2025) vs Japan's $4,435.2 billion. China's economic output is 4.4 times (340%) larger than Japan's.

GDP per capita: China: $13,862 per person vs Japan: $35,951. Japan's GDP per capita is 2.6 times (159%) higher than China's.

Average income: China: $14,230 vs Japan: $38,340 average income per person (per capita personal income). Japan's average income is 2.7 times (169%) higher than China's.
